Color Guard. b. The Color guard is formed and Marched in one rank at Close Interval, the bearers in the center. They do not execute Rear March or About Face. f. When in formation with the Color company, and not during a ceremony, the Color bearers execute At Ease and Rest, keeping the staffs of the Colors vertical. 15-14.

The first is the color guard, which presents or carries the national or state colors, or flags, at military ceremonies such as promotions and funerals. The second is the body guard, which escorts the person being honored, whether living or deceased, and carries the casket at a military funeral or burial. While I understand this, it’s against color guard protocol. Here’s the information. MCO 5060.20, Composition of the Color Guard, “c. A Joint Armed Forces Color Guard will consist of eight members; three Army, two Marine, one Navy, one Air Force, and one Coast Guard. The number of members in a color guard can range from a single person to over 50 members.In military organizations, the Color Guard (or Colour Guard) refers to a detachment of soldiers assigned to the protection of regimental colors. This duty is so prestigious that the color is generally carried by a young officer ( Ensign ), while experienced non-commissioned officers ( Colour sergeants) are assigned to the protection of the flag. tbt wichita bracket Share your videos with friends, family, and the worldServe as the honor guard when no other members are available.
